### Deploy stable Che operator in Cluster Wide Availability

Eclipse Che introduced a new channel which installs Eclipse Che in AllNamespace mode with Devworkspace Operator like an OLM dependency.
More info about DevWorkspace Operator can be found [here](https://github.com/devfile/devworkspace-operator).

Before installing Eclipse Che using channel `stable-all-namespaces` we need to consider the following:

* It is not possible to have Eclipse Che installed in single Namespace (currently the default one) and then try to install Che in All Namespace mode using the new channel stable-all-namespaces.
flacatus marked this conversation as resolved.
Show resolved Hide resolved
* To update to stable-all-namespaces channel you need first to remove all subscriptions created for Che installed from nightly or stable
channels. IMPORTANT: Removing subscriptions doesn’t mean Eclipse Che operands(che-server, keycloak or roles) will be removed from the cluster.
* DevWorkspace engine will be by default enabled in the new channel.
* In case if you have already installed Che with DevWorkspace engine enabled from channels nightly or stable you need to remove all DevWorkspace resources from the cluster following the next [scripts](https://github.com/devfile/devworkspace-operator/blob/main/build/make/deploy.mk#L77).
